About the role
Daily tasks will include:
Maintain records of goods ordered and received which includes: checking delivered stock to delivery dockets and original purchase orders. Follow up on stock that has been back ordered.
Data entry and maintenance of the computerised inventory management system
Carrying out receipting, issuing and stock control of a range of products, goods and equipment
Communicate with team members in regards to buying and distributing materials, equipment, machinery, and supplies
Stack and organise stock received
Maintain appropriate stock levels in the store and have an awareness of when reordering of low stock is required
Distribute stock and equipment to manufacturing staff as requested throughout the day
Arrange for disposal of surplus materials & keep workspace neat and tidy
Comply with safety and OH&S requirements
